The city council's seeking to retrieve more than $7000 in unpaid consent fees.

Locals involved in four different consent applications have failed to pay the full amount billed by the council.

A hearing is being held next Monday for each case to be considered.

One involves the creation of industrial sites in Burnside.

Another relates to the subdivision of a Tanner Road section.

Almost half the money owed is for a Kaikorai Valley Road development.

The other case involves breaches of consent conditions at an Arthur Street property.
